Как работает генератор случайных чисел в Pinco на практике?
Генератор случайных чисел в Pinco — это мощный инструмент, который обеспечивает создание чисел без какой-либо предсказуемости. Он используется в различных приложениях, включая игры, анализ данных и криптографию. В этой статье мы рассмотрим основные принципы работы генератора случайных чисел в Pinco и его применение на практике. Мы обсудим, как он генерирует случайные числа, его эффективность и безопасность при использовании, а также его влияние на функциональность сервисов.
Принцип работы генератора случайных чисел
Генераторы случайных чисел (ГСЧ) в Pinco основываются на алгоритмах, которые используют начальные параметры для создания чисел, которые воспринимаются как случайные. В Pinco они работают следующим образом:
- Инициализация: Генератор инициализируется с помощью семени, которое может быть задано вручную или автоматически.
- Алгоритм генерации: Используется определенный алгоритм, например, Mersenne Twister или Linear Congruential Generator, для создания последовательности чисел.
- Вывод чисел: Сгенерированные числа могут быть возвращены в виде массива или отдельной единицы.
Каждый этап процесса имеет значение для качества выходного результата. Эффективность генератора определяется его скоростью, а безопасность — отсутствием предсказуемости в выходных данных.
Типы генераторов случайных чисел
В Pinco используются два основных типа генераторов случайных чисел, каждый из которых имеет свои особенности:
- Псевдослучайные генераторы: Создают числа, опираясь на алгоритмы и начальные значения. Они быстрые, но результаты могут быть предсказуемыми.
- Аппаратные генераторы случайных чисел: Используют физические процессы (например, шум электронов) для генерации чисел. Они обеспечивают более высокий уровень рандомности, но часто работают медленнее и дороже.
Выбор между этими типами зависит от специфики задачи и требований к случайности чисел.
Применение генератора случайных чисел в Pinco
Генератор случайных чисел в Pinco находит широкое применение в различных областях. Рассмотрим несколько из них:
- Игры: Случайные числа используются для формирования событий, таких как выпадение очков, шансы на победу или случайные награды.
- Криптография: Генерация ключей и паролей, зависящих от случайных значений, обеспечивает безопасность данных.
- Статистический анализ: В работе с большими массивами данных случайные числа помогают выбрать выборку для тестирования гипотез.
Таким образом, генератор случайных чисел становится неотъемлемой частью многих систем, требующих рандомизации.
Эффективность и безопасность генератора
Эффективность генератора случайных чисел в Pinco определяется несколькими факторами, такими как быстрота генерации, качество рандомности и стабильность. Одним из ключевых аспектов является безопасность, особенно в контексте криптографического использования. Безопасный генератор: пинко
- Обладает высокой степенью непредсказуемости.
- Использует сложные алгоритмы для предотвращения утечек информации.
- Проверяется на наличие уязвимостей.
Важно, чтобы организации, использующие генератор случайных чисел, внимательно подходили к выбору и настройке алгоритмов, чтобы минимизировать риски.
Заключение
Генератор случайных чисел в Pinco представляет собой важный инструмент, обеспечивающий рандомизацию в различных приложениях. Понимание принципов его работы и сферы использования помогает пользователям эффективно применять его в своих проектах. Сочетание скорости, безопасности и рандомности делает его незаменимым в современных технологиях.
Часто задаваемые вопросы (FAQ)
1. Каково значение семени в генераторе случайных чисел?
Семя служит начальной точкой для алгоритма генерации, определяя последовательность выходных значений.
2. Чем отличаются псевдослучайные генераторы от аппаратных?
Псевдослучайные генераторы основаны на математических алгоритмах, в то время как аппаратные используют физические процессы для достижения случайности.
3. Какой алгоритм рекомендуется использовать для криптографических целей?
Для криптографических задач рекомендуется использовать безопасные псевдослучайные генераторы, такие как Fortuna или /dev/random в Unix-системах.
4. Могут ли случайные числа быть использованы в научных исследованиях?
Да, случайные числа часто применяются для выбора выборок в исследованиях и при тестировании статистических гипотез.
5. Где можно протестировать генератор случайных чисел Pinco?
Генератор активно доступен в средах разработки и интерфейсах API Pinco, что позволяет пользователям эффективно проводить тестирования.





